Introduction:
The Ethereum Name Service (ENS) has become an integral part of the Ethereum ecosystem, providing a decentralized naming system for various resources. With the growing popularity of non-fungible tokens (NFTs), innovative solutions are emerging that combine the capabilities of ENS and NFTs. One such solution is the ENS Name Wrapper, which allows ENS names and their sub names to be turned into ERC-1155 NFTs. This article explores the ENS Name Wrapper concept and how it works to manage sub names and their fuses.

The ENS Name Wrapper is a protocol that transforms ENS sub names into fully-fledged ERC-1155 NFTs. This process not only allows sub names to be traded and managed like other NFTs, but it also gives them a set of unique characteristics, including perks and restrictions. Despite being wrapped, these sub names remain connected to their parent names, which can access all fuses for the sub names.
Fuses: An Overview
Fuses are special attributes attached to wrapped ENS sub names. They provide a way to manage specific actions or restrictions on the sub names. The following are two examples of fuses:
Parent Cannot Control fuse: This fuse emancipates a sub name from its parent, meaning the parent name can no longer affect or control the sub name. This is useful when an owner wants to ensure their sub name is independent of the parent name.
Cannot Unwrap fuse: This fuse locks a name and prevents it from being unwrapped. When a name is locked, the owner can still burn owner-controlled fuses and sub name fuses. This is useful when an owner wants to maintain their sub name as an ERC-1155 NFT permanently.
The One-Transaction Process
One of the key features of the ENS Name Wrapper is that it allows users to perform multiple actions in a single transaction. This includes emancipating a sub name from its parent name, locking the sub name with the Cannot Unwrap fuse, and burning additional fuses. This streamlined process makes it easy for users to manage their ENS sub names and their corresponding NFTs.
The ENS Name Wrapper offers several benefits to users, including:
Enhanced sub name management: By wrapping ENS sub names into ERC-1155 NFTs, users can easily manage their sub names, including trading, lending, and fractional ownership.
Customization: The use of fuses allows users to customize the behavior of their sub names, adding or removing restrictions as needed.
Streamlined process: The ability to perform multiple actions in a single transaction simplifies the overall management of ENS sub names.

Conclusion
The ENS Name Wrapper is an innovative solution that brings together the worlds of ENS and NFTs. By wrapping ENS sub names into ERC-1155 NFTs, it provides users with enhanced management capabilities and customization options. As the Ethereum ecosystem continues to grow and evolve, tools like the ENS Name Wrapper will play an essential role in simplifying and expanding the use of decentralized naming systems.
